“…Several clinical studies have demonstrated dramatic changes in coronary blood flow in patients with aortic stenosis, as well as in those with aortic regurgitation, which normalize to a certain extent after aortic valve replacement 21,22 but remain pathologic under stress conditions. 23 It was demonstrated that aortic valve replacement, including extracorporeal circulation and administration of cardioplegic solution, immediately leads to increased coronary flow, which persists for at least 20 hours postoperatively. 17,24 This can be explained by a lower coronary artery resistance after extracorporeal circulation, which depends on the type of cardioplegic solution.…”
